Thanks for popping in today to see what we've been making with the newest stamps that are available right here from DRS Designs.  These curtains on this Country Window stamp were calling out to me to be paper pieced.  However, since they were curtains, I thought I would try and piece them with material.  I stamped right on the the fabric, cut it out and glued it down.  And the tie backs were stamped on adhesive backed felt in a coordinating color.  I like how cheerful the card ended up being. 


I used the Polka Dot background stamp on the bottom layer and added the On My Mind sentiment for a thinking of you type of card.  Since the colors were decidedly feminine, I added a layered flower cut from some vellum for an embellishment with a soft look.
